Staff Mechanical Design Engineer (m/w/d) - Exteriors, Berlin, Germany

About The Role
Description
Join Vehicle Engineering in Berlin to accelerate the world’s transition to sustainable energy where you will help design the next generation of cutting-edge automotive products for Tesla.
Our world-class engineering teams operate with a non-conventional automotive product development philosophy of high interdisciplinary collaboration, flat organizational structure, and technical contribution at all levels. You will be expected to challenge and be challenged, to create, to innovate. You must want to work in a fast-paced, entrepreneurial company. We are building real products. This must excite you. You’ll work alongside accomplished, world-renowned engineers on perhaps the most exciting automotive programs in existence today.
Be part of a growing and energetic Exteriors team to engineer, execute and deliver cutting-edge products to global customers. You will work with cross-functional team members to continuously innovate and launch new products for Europe and other growing markets.
Responsibilities
Concept engineering and feasibility, incl. packaging and layout within vehicle architecture
Design to deliver customer-driven exterior system targets for craftsmanship, function, cost and weight
Create vehicle-aligned components and develop design concepts and production designs in both CATIA V5 and 3DX, support creation of component specification, component DFMEA and other technical design documents
Interpret CAE simulation results and integrate recommendations into product design
Support overall vehicle development milestones and prototype/production build events
Interface with design studio suppliers, process and production for manufacturing, feasibility, validation, and other engineering activities as specified for the assigned commodity
Mentor junior engineers and throughout the various phases of the projects.
Support with recruitment efforts for the Exterior Design team
Root-Cause and Corrective analysis for production issues
Responsibilities
Education background in mechanical engineering; or the equivalent in experience and evidence of exceptional ability
5+ years of experience in automotive exterior systems and experience in full product lifecycle through design, development, release and launch
Proficiency in both CATIA V5 and 3DX, good understanding of GD&T in design engineering
Understand the fundamental differences in design and engineering between low/high volume production, entry/premium vehicle systems and have examples or a portfolio of completed programs
Demonstrated knowledge and ability to integrate state-of-the-art design and manufacturing methods into product concepts and designs, as well as capability to interpret CAE results and integrate recommendations into product designs
Demonstrate an ability to manage difficult projects with tight timing constraints
Experience with various manufacturing processes such as plastic injection molding, thermoforming, SMC, bonding, etc.
Experience in defining test plans, designing test setups, and analyzing data
